Children with enamel hypoplasia in milk teeth under the influence of hormonal drugs used during pregnancy were divided into the main (132) and comparison (72) groups. For all patients of the study, the treatment of enamel hypoplasia in milk teeth began with a dental examination, teaching the rules of individual oral hygiene and monitoring the implementation of these rules. Professional oral hygiene was carried out: soft caries were removed, caries and its complications were treated [2].
The main group of 132 patients, taking into account the effect of hormonal drugs used during pregnancy, in order to perform immunomodulatory treatment along with traditional therapy due to the decrease of the immune system, we (Immudon tab. No. 40) 2 tablets 3 times a day for 10 days and 10 more after 10 days 2 tablets are prescribed 3 times a day. The main group of children was prescribed treatment 2 times a year, 1 time every 6 months. A comparison group of children who received traditional medical therapy was given treatment twice a year.
The following treatment scheme was introduced in the main group of patient children.
It was studied in 3 large groups.
In group 1, 45 patients were treated with zirconium-based dental coverings as the main form of treatment for 15 days. Immudon in order to increase the local immunity of the body 2 tablets were prescribed 3 times a day for 20 days;
2 groups, 36 patients were treated with fluoride toothpastes as the main treatment method for 15 days. Immudon in order to increase the local immunity of the body 2 tablets were prescribed 3 times a day for 20 days;
3 groups, 51 patients were treated for 10 days with the basic treatment method, a complex of both zirconium-based dental coating and fluoride-preserving toothpaste. Immudon in order to increase the local immunity of the body 2 tablets were prescribed 3 times a day for 20 days;
A comparison was made regarding the traditional treatment scheme in the children of the group [3].
The patients of the comparison group were children who were born free of the effects of hormonal drugs during pregnancy, and children with enamel hypoplasia were considered, and we divided them into 3 large groups depending on the method of treatment.
1 group of 24 children patients were treated with zirconium-based dental veneers along with the above treatments.
2 groups of 21 patients and children were treated with fluoride-containing toothpastes along with the above treatments.
3 groups of 27 children were treated with complex zirconium-based dental veneers and fluoride-containing toothpastes.
The following criteria: index assessment of periodontal condition, OHI-S (Oral Hygiene Indices-Simplified), R MA, histo-morphological, immunological. The effectiveness of treatment was studied 3 months and 6 months after the start of treatment (survey, clinical-laboratory studies).
